RGB LED Lights (2 pack)
I love these because they offer flexibility. Clear lights for when you need to create a fill light or an additional source for a key light and colors to create background lighting accents.

usb/xlr MICROPHONE
I really like this USB microphone because it offers an XLR cable that is available when it’s time to upgrade. It comes with a USB cable and an XLR cable for flexibility.

GREEN SCREEN (AND BLUE)
This 5×7 green screen serves double duty, blue on one side, green on the other. Use it in front of your slides or when you’re making tutorials. It unfolds in a split second from a nice flat circle, but it may take some practice to get it folded back up.
